The Complete 2026 AI Marketing Stack for Small Businesses
Content Creation & Copywriting
ChatGPT (Free or $20/month) remains the foundational tool for strategy and ideation. Use it for business planning, campaign brainstorming, audience research, and complex problem-solving. It's your free marketing consultant.
Jasper AI ($39–$125/month) is the move when you need performance copy. Unlike generic AI, Jasper trains on your brand voice, ensuring consistent messaging across ads, emails, and landing pages. This eliminates the generic AI tone that kills conversions.
Grammarly AI (Free or $12/month) ensures every piece of copy is polished. It optimizes tone, catches errors in real-time, and adjusts messaging for your target audience—faster than a human editor.
Copy.ai (Free or $36/month) generates copy for multiple channels simultaneously, from social captions to email subject lines. Best for teams that need volume quickly.
Visual Design & Video Production
Canva AI (Free or $15/month) is the no-designer solution. Magic Design creates social graphics, ads, and presentations in seconds. Non-designers can produce professional assets that match brand guidelines without hiring a designer.
Freepik (Free or $9/month) evolved from a stock image library into an AI-native creative platform. Generate custom vectors, mockups, and design elements that don't look templated.
HeyGen or Synthesia ($29–$100/month) creates AI video avatars with defined personalities. This 2026 trend builds authentic interaction without $5,000 production budgets. Perfect for personalized email sequences or product demos.
Riverside Magic Clips (Included in $15/month plan) converts long-form videos (podcasts, webinars, YouTube uploads) into short social clips automatically. One 1-hour video becomes 10+ TikTok-ready clips.
SEO & Search Optimization
Surfer SEO ($79–$219/month) is the data-driven choice. Its real-time Content Editor tells you exactly what to write to rank—word count, keyword placement, semantic variations. Small businesses see ranking improvements within 4–6 weeks.
Localo is specifically adapted for small business local search. Unlike generic SEO tools, it handles the unique constraints small businesses face: limited content budgets, local audience targeting, and multi-location management.
Frase ($49/month) optimizes content for search engines by analyzing competitor pages. It identifies content gaps and generates briefs that guarantee coverage of high-intent keywords.
Automation, CRM & Social Media Management
HubSpot AI (Free or $890+/month, depending on tier) is the all-in-one solution. AI is integrated into every module—email personalization, lead scoring, ad creation, CRM workflows. One platform replaces five tools, reducing complexity and integration headaches.
Buffer AI (Free or $6/channel) offers unlimited AI assistance even on the free plan. Schedule posts, optimize captions, and analyze social performance without paying extra for AI features.
Zapier (Free or $20+/month) connects all your tools automatically. Stop copying data between platforms. Zapier eliminates repetitive manual work—capturing leads from forms into your CRM, sending notifications to Slack, logging calls to spreadsheets.
Tidio (Tiered pricing) automates customer service with 24/7 AI chat. For small businesses, this replaces hiring support staff. Tidio handles FAQs, product questions, and lead qualification automatically.

Common Mistakes Small Businesses Make with AI Marketing Tools
Mistake #1: "AI Replaces Strategy Entirely"
Many small business owners expect ChatGPT to do their marketing for them. Reality: AI excels at drafting and ideation, but you must provide strategic direction. Using AI without human oversight produces generic, forgettable content that doesn't convert.
Fix: Use AI as a starting point, then layer in your brand voice, unique value prop, and customer insights.
Mistake #2: Optimizing for "Engagement" Instead of "Revenue"
Legacy marketing tools optimize for likes, clicks, and impressions. In 2026, this is backwards. A post with 1,000 likes but zero sales is worthless.
Fix: Use revenue-optimizing AI (like Pushwoosh ManyMoney or HubSpot's predictive analytics) that adjusts campaigns for actual income, not vanity metrics.
Mistake #3: Ignoring Brand Voice Training
Generic AI models produce forgettable copy. If you use base ChatGPT without training it on your brand, every piece sounds like it came from the same template.
Fix: Invest in tools like Jasper that train on your brand voice. Spend one hour uploading past emails, website copy, and customer testimonials. Jasper learns your tone and maintains consistency automatically.
Mistake #4: Over-Complicating the Tech Stack
Small business owners often buy 15 different tools, each requiring separate logins, integration headaches, and training time. This wastes more time than it saves.
Fix: Prioritize all-in-one ecosystems like HubSpot where AI is integrated into every module. You get 80% of the functionality with 20% of the complexity.
Actionable Strategies to Maximize AI Marketing ROI
1. Start with a Free-First Stack
Month 1, spend $0:
- ChatGPT free (strategy + ideation)
- Buffer AI free (unlimited social AI assistance)
- HubSpot AI free tier (email + CRM basics)
This covers content planning, social scheduling, and lead management. Measure results for 30 days. Only upgrade if you see concrete ROI.
2. Automate Before Creating
Most small business owners waste time creating content when they should be automating workflows. Before writing your next blog post, set up:
- Lead capture automation (Drift or HubSpot forms)
- Email follow-up sequences (HubSpot or Zapier)
- Social scheduling (Buffer or Zapier)
- CRM data syncing (Zapier)
Automating lead capture saves more hours than generating one additional blog post.
3. Invest in Brand Voice Training Early
If you do paid copywriting, upgrade to Jasper ($39/month) immediately. The cost of training Jasper on your brand voice is lower than the cost of a human editor fixing generic AI output.
Upload 5–10 existing pieces (emails, social posts, testimonials, website copy). Jasper learns your tone in 1 hour. Every generated piece maintains brand consistency automatically.
4. Prioritize Local SEO with Specialized Tools
Generic SEO tools don't work for small, local businesses. Localo is specifically adapted for local search constraints: limited budget, location-based keywords, local competition analysis.
If you have multiple locations, Localo saves hours managing location-specific keywords and landing pages.
5. Measure Time Saved and Revenue, Not Just Clicks
Track two metrics:
- Time Saved: How many hours does Tidio save your support team? How many hours does Zapier eliminate from manual data entry?
- Cost Per Acquisition (CPA): Is this tool lowering the cost to acquire a customer? If engagement is up but CPA is the same or higher, the tool isn't working.
Tools that increase engagement but not revenue are wasting your money.
